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/ В чем разница между многоступенчатой сборкой и обычной сборкой Dockerfile?
Вопрос для Поиска с Алисой
7 мая

В чем разница между многоступенчатой сборкой и обычной сборкой Dockerfile?

Алиса
На основе источников, возможны неточности

Разница между многоступенчатой и обычной сборкой Dockerfile заключается в подходе к созданию образа. dev.to depot.dev

Обычная сборка (линейная) выполняет все шаги последовательно, один за другим. depot.dev

Многоступенчатая сборка позволяет разбить процесс на несколько этапов. doka-guide.vercel.app dev.to На первом этапе создают образ, который содержит только необходимые для сборки приложения зависимости. dev.to Затем, после сборки образа, добавляют дополнительные слои, которые нужны для создания приложения и его настройки для развёртывания. dev.to

Некоторые преимущества многоступенчатой сборки:

  • Уменьшение размера образа. doka-guide.vercel.app zentyx.ru Можно использовать один образ для сборки приложения и другой, более лёгкий образ для его запуска. zentyx.ru
  • Ускорение сборки. vadim-dmitriev.github.io depot.dev Это происходит за счёт параллельного запуска нескольких этапов. vadim-dmitriev.github.io depot.dev
  • Улучшение понимания структуры Dockerfile. depot.dev Разделение на этапы делает её более чёткой, так как ясно, для чего предназначена каждая часть Dockerfile, где начинается и заканчивается определённый раздел и какие зависимости между разными разделами. depot.dev
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Mon Jul 28 2025 17:04:21 GMT+0300 (Moscow Standard Time)